I like to vary the foods for my BGK and was thinking about giving him raw shimp.

Anyone tried it - any special type of shrimp I should get?

Comments and suggestion for other foods are very welcome.
I currently give him a wide variety of frozen foods - Hikari blood worms is his favorite - followed closely by the sinking pellets I try to feed my Cory Cats.

He also does his best to catch any flake food that makes down to him - but the Buenos Tetras and Danios are pretty fast. It is funny to watch him trying to catch some of it when them flying around.

tubifex worms, any market shrimp will do or ghost shrimp, sometimes they like to hunt so i put some wild guppies there.
 
When I had my BGK housed with my discus he loved pinching the discus's Beef heart mix. In the end I had to remove him to another tank as the discus were not fast enough to get any food. No matter how much I would put in the tank or how often I would feed thinking that the BGK would get full and stop he just kept eating. The expression eat like a pig, well that should be changed to eat like a BGK where beef heart and my fish in concerned. He also loves brine shrimp, blood worms, black worms etc.
